The Historical and Philosophical Foundations

The Law of Attraction is not a modern creation but rather draws from ancient wisdom traditions covering thousands of years. Aspects of this concept can be discovered in Buddhist mentors about the power of intent, Hindu approaches concerning karma and consciousness, and even in biblical passages that talk to the power of faith and belief. The concept that awareness shapes truth has been checked out by thinkers, mystics, and spiritual teachers throughout human history, each contributing their unique point of view to this timeless concept.

In the Western world, the Law of Attraction ended up being more formalized throughout the New Thought movement of the 19th century, when thinkers started checking out the relationship between mind and matter. These early leaders suggested that mindsets might straight influence physical truth, an extreme idea that challenged the dominating materialistic worldview. Over time, this approach evolved and integrated insights from psychology, quantum physics, and neuroscience, developing a more comprehensive understanding of how awareness connects with the material world.

The Science Behind Manifestation

While the Law of Attraction is often categorized as an esoteric or spiritual idea, there are clinical concepts that assist discuss why and how it might work. Neuroscience has actually revealed that our brains are incredibly plastic, constantly forming new neural pathways based upon our repeated ideas and habits. When we consistently concentrate on specific ideas or outcomes, we enhance the neural networks associated with those thoughts, making them more automatic and influential in our decision-making processes.

The Reticular Activating System (RAS) in our brain functions as a filter for the frustrating quantity of details we come across daily. This system prioritizes details that aligns with our beliefs, values, and existing focus. When you set a clear intention or objective, your RAS starts filtering reality to highlight chances, resources, and details appropriate to that intent. This explains why when you choose to purchase a particular automobile, you unexpectedly see that design everywhere, though it was always present in your environment.

Quantum physics has also contributed appealing point of views to the discussion about awareness and reality. The observer result in quantum mechanics demonstrates that the act of observation can influence the behavior of subatomic particles. While it’s crucial not to overextend these findings beyond their clinical context, they do suggest that awareness and physical reality might be more interconnected than classical physics previously presumed.

Visualization and Mental Rehearsal

Visualization is a foundation practice in symptom work. This strategy includes producing detailed mental images of your desired results as if they have currently taken place. The brain doesn’t differentiate greatly between clearly envisioned experiences and actual experiences, which is why visualization can produce neural pathways comparable to those formed through real-world practice. Professional athletes have long utilized psychological rehearsal to enhance performance, and the same concept applies to manifesting any objective.

Reliable visualization engages all the senses, not simply sight. When envisioning your perfect life, include what you would hear, feel, smell, and even taste because reality. The more sensory detail you consist of, the more genuine the experience becomes to your subconscious mind. Additionally, visualization needs to stimulate strong positive emotions. The mix of brilliant sensory information and raised feeling produces an effective imprint on your consciousness that starts attracting corresponding experiences.

Consistency is essential with visualization practice. Brief everyday sessions are more efficient than occasional prolonged ones. Numerous practitioners discover that imagining immediately upon waking or prior to sleep is especially effective, as these are times when the subconscious mind is most receptive. During these sessions, spend time mentally living in your wanted truth, feeling the feelings of having actually already achieved your goals, and revealing appreciation for their manifestation.
